Output 89e3c4a2d7ebc8e69d1b751d4d6722bca7611bc788cdf02b3d093e13cd6588fc:0

value
28720269
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7dcb6ba8541d6889d5a77b32963c32ee0d1e2f3 OP_EQUAL
address
3MNPcFSfenswDHHVbqit6epccnmrxX3brt
transaction
89e3c4a2d7ebc8e69d1b751d4d6722bca7611bc788cdf02b3d093e13cd6588fc
confirmations
262654
spent
true